Output dd7599753043e15ffde22394f6a24757a6383ddd97af8ecfa6cff7a5d568dd34:5
- value
- 38530271
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 41016f464495b55c8107526230b2bec4df85d711 OP_EQUAL
- address
- MDpssagRvVBGjVVq3Xe9R4GyJqTsWRzQ75
- transaction
- dd7599753043e15ffde22394f6a24757a6383ddd97af8ecfa6cff7a5d568dd34
- spent
- true